Job Title: Logistics Supervisor
Location: Sokoto
Main objective and responsibility of the position
Supervising the daily logistics activities and providing maintenance to the MSF equipment, facilities and infrastructures, according to MSF standards and protocols in order to maintain the facilities in perfect conditions and collaborate in the development of the mission.
General Accountabilities
Monitoring maintenance activities of infrastructures, management of non-medical stocks and equipment according to MSF standards
Ensuring the check and follow-up of facilities under the line manager's supervision through daily visits to the facilities and reporting any anomalies or problems, evaluation of the rehabilitation needs and following up minor building rehabilitation work according to supervisor's instructions; checking that premises observe security norms and monitoring the consumption of mechanical and electrical vehicles/machines/devices
Planning together with the line manager the required checks and maintenance activities of energy systems/set-up according to MSF standards
Coordinating and leading the logistics team under his/her responsibility which includes daily supervision, monitoring of the quality of work and the definition of each person's task, drawing up their working schedules; organizing and leading team meetings; participating in the recruitment of team personnel and attending logistics meetings and accounting for his activities
Ensuring the vehicle fleet maintenance which includes planning and overseeing timely preventive and curative maintenance of all project vehicles according to MSF standards and Instructing and monitoring drivers on correct driving habits and standard checks
Managing and following up orders which includes collecting logistics orders coming from different departments or health facilities; drawing up and following up orders according to the procedures in force; providing technical support to the storekeeper, makes local purchases according to MSF supply procedures and ensures reception conditions of freight or arriving material as well as the organization and setting up of materials before its shipment
Context Specific Accountabilities:
Supervising the drivers and security guards, preparing the weekly-monthly work schedule (duty roster) for them,
Managing the vehicles and making the preventive maintenance plan
Managing the movements of staff in close collaboration with the radio operator of Sokoto project
Be the base first line ICT support, with help from Coordination ICT Officer
Managing needed repairs and rehabilitation in office and guest house
Ensuring that MSF level safety norms are followed (fire safety, electric installations)
Monitoring electricity/gas, water consumption and devices using them
Planning and performing preventive maintenance of equipment, office and guesthouse
Ensuring monthly checks on all facilities are done routinely.
Ensure standard operating procedures are adhered in managing facilities.
Ensure routine maintenance of Air-conditioners, Fire Extinguishers, Fridges, Water dispensers and washing of overhead water tank are done.
Ensure payment for monthly and yearly subscriptions and bills are done. Bills and subscriptions include DSTV, Electricity, Waste Collection (AEPB), Tenement rate, e.t.c.
Managing the Grab Stock containing Mechanical, Electrical and Plumbing materials for maintenance and repairs. Ensure stock inventory (IN & OUT) are recorded, and replenishment orders are raised and processed, eliminating stock rupture.
Creating blank bill of quantity for construction works to be filled by Contractors and Service Providers. Vetting and analysing quotations received using defined tools, getting approvals on analysed quotations, then drafting contract agreements and getting approvals for implementation.
Supervising construction and maintenance works by MSF staff or outsourced contractors.
Monitoring and ensuring maintenance and repairs of vehicles and generators are done by MSF mechanic, and spare parts required are available.
Preparation of driver rosters.
Ensure drivers adhere to safe driving behavior, and also maintain safe driving protocols according to MSF standards.
Ensure proper filling of logbooks, handover booklets, fuel vouchers, receipts, movement sheet, and other relevant documents.
Ensure timely routing maintenance service on vehicles and generators are carried-out
Supervise and coordinate the activities of guards, their needs, ensuring that the operation of generators, access control for visitors and documentation of fuel and generator-running hours are recorded correctly.
Working in collaboration with ICT team in ensuring internet service is provided in all facilities, Installation and maintenance of systems and communications' software and hardware are implemented.
Ensuring monthly reports for Fuel, Vehicles, Generators, Sitrep,Grab Stock and other logistics activities are done.
Set objectives for supervised team members; guide, mentor and monitor their progress.
Ensuring evaluation of supervised team members are done twice or once a year.
